About Mcleod School
Mcleod School is a public school in Mcleod, TX, part of the MCLEOD ISD. The school serves approximately 428 students in grades Pre-K – 12th with a student-teacher ratio of 12.6:1.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.6/10, placing it in the 95.1th percentile among TX schools — an above average rating overall.
Students demonstrate 70% proficiency in math and 57% in reading/language arts. The school scores particularly well in student growth (9.9/10).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$19,688, where 3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
The school is situated in a distant rural setting.

Community Profile
The community surrounding Mcleod School has a median household income of $19,688. It is a community where 3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$177,500. The area has a poverty rate of 77.8%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
